On Wed, 19 Oct 2022 00:12:59 +0000 SeongJae Park <sj@kernel.org> wrote:
> DAMON users can retrieve the monitoring results via 'after_aggregation'
> callbacks if the user is using the kernel API, or 'damon_aggregated'
> tracepoint if the user is in the user space. Those are useful if full
> monitoring results are necessary. However, if the user has interest in
> only some regions having specific access pattern, the interfaces could
> be inefficient. For example, some DAMOS users might want to know
> exactly what regions were identified as fulfilling the access pattern of
> the scheme, for a debugging or a tuning.
>
> This patchset implements DAMON kernel API callbacks and sysfs directory
> for efficient exposure of the information. The new callback will be
> called for each region before specific DAMOS action is gonna tried to be
> applied. The sysfs directory will be called 'tried_regions' and placed
> under each scheme sysfs directory. User can write a special keyworkd,
> 'update_schemes_regions' to the 'state' file of a kdamond sysfs
> directory. Then, DAMON sysfs interface will fill the directory with the
> information of regions that corresponding scheme action was tried to be
> applied for one aggregation interval.

> Patches Sequence
> ----------------
>
> First five patches (1-5) clean up and refactor code that following patch
> will touch, and the following one (patch 6) implements the DAMON
> callback for DAMON kernel API users.
>
> Following six patches (7-12) clean up and refactor the sysfs interface
> before the new sysfs directory introduction. Following two patches (13
> and 14) implement the sysfs directories, and successing two patches (15
> and 16) implement the special keyword for 'state' to fill and clean up
> the directories.
>
> Finally, two more patches (17 and 18) for the documentation of the usage
> and ABI follow.
I think this patchset is unnecessarily big due to the cleanups and
refactorings. I added them in this patchset mainly because I found the messy
code while working for the feature. However, now it looks like it would make
more sense to split them out into separate patchsets.
